PGR4 came out on friday so i've spent the weekend driving a virtual De (it's cheaper that way!)
The in-game car has the grooved non-gas flap hood and a grey interior and if anyone else has the game it may interest you to know that you can earn one of the in game achievements if you set the weather to "Storm" and theres a lightning strike while you're in the De doing over 88mph!
